The following table shows the ages of the patients admitted in a hospital during a year:
 
Age (in years) \(5-15\) \(15-25\) \(25-35\) \(35-45\) \(45-55\) \(55-65\)
Number of patients \(6\) \(11\) \(21\) \(23\) \(14\) \(5\)
 
Find the mode and the mean of the data given above. Compare and interpret the two measure.
